
It's a busy week in tennis with the Shanghai Masters first round getting underway today, on the same day Jannik Sinner won the China Open against Learner Tien. The WTA event in Beijing is still ongoing with the final quarter-final ties set to be determined today and Brit Sonay Kartal hoping to be one of the final eight women at the tournament. Emma Raducanu is out but has enjoyed a nice jump up the rankings.
In men's tennis, Sinner cruised to another title against American Tien with a 6-2, 6-2 triumph at the China National Tennis Center. His rival Carlos Alcaraz has pulled out of the Shanghai Masters after beating Taylor Fritz to the Japan Open title yesterday.
